Output e12bc837e1d4263c9cdc25d85a4ab1ed959c0aa034dd397d6537f39fcb736c03:5

value
367826223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a6ad0309cef173fb696b3df65838da57a41b07e OP_EQUAL
address
3CrJKThmYuX7XD3pUGmGmhchFif35Dvh7E
transaction
e12bc837e1d4263c9cdc25d85a4ab1ed959c0aa034dd397d6537f39fcb736c03
spent
true